START:MAN
The recording of all the selected parameters will start at 00 
seconds after pressing START/STOP (see paragraph 10).  
STOP:MAN
The recording of all the selected parameters will be interrupted 
manually by pressing START/STOP (see paragraph 10). 
START:AUTO
STOP:AUTO
The recording of all the selected values will be started / 
interrupted at the set dates and times. In order to start the 
recording the user will have to press START/STOP to set the 
instrument in Stand-by mode until the start date and time 
previously set (see paragraph 10). 
INT. PERIOD
The value of this parameter determines how many seconds 
the values of all the selected parameters will be memorized. 
Available choices: 
5sec, 10sec, 30sec, 1min, 2min 5min, 10min, 15min, 60min. 
15min
HARM REC.
ON = the instrument will record the values of the selected
voltage and current harmonics corresponding to the 
voltages and currents selected in the corresponding 
pages “Voltage” and “Current”. 
Example: If the following Parameters are selected: 
a) Phase Voltage 1 and 2, Thd, Harmonics 1,3,5. 
b) Phase Current 2 and 3, Thd, Harmonics 3,5,7. 
The instrument will record: 
a) The Phase Voltage 1 and 2, Thd and Harmonics 1,3,5 
of the Phase Voltage 1 and 2 while it will not record 
anything about Phase Voltage 3 
b) The Phase Current 2 and 3, Thd and Harmonics 3,5,7
of the Phase Current 2 and 3 while it will not record 
nothing about Phase Current 1 
OFF = the instrument will not record any voltage or current
harmonic selected
ANOM REC.
ON = the Instrument will record Voltage Sag and Surge (see
paragraph 16.6)
OFF = the instrument will not record any voltage Sag and
Surge

Vref
(only if ANOM. REC
flag has been set
ON)
RMS reference value for Voltage used in Voltage Anomalies 
detection (Voltage Sag and Surge). The Reference is: 
a) Voltage Phase to Neutral for Single Phase and 4 wires 
three phase system
b) Voltage Phase to Phase for 3 wires three phase system
Single phase: 110V
3 wires: 480V
4 wires 277V
LIM+, LIM-
(only if ANOM. REC
flag has been set
ON)
High and Low Voltage Percent threshold used in Voltage 
Anomalies detection (Voltage Sag and Surge). 
Example: Three Phase System 4 wires. 
Vref = 110, LIM+= 6%, LIM-=10% => 
High Lim = 121.0V, Low Lim = 99.0V 
The Instrument will detect a voltage Anomalies if the RMS 
Voltage Values (calculated every 10ms) beyond the above 
calculated thresholds (see paragraph 16.6). 
+6% / -10%
